Pain is a body's alarm system and the messages it emits in the form of twinges, knots and tensions should be acknowledged, warns Candolini. "We don't pay attention to how we feel on a day to day basis." Massage therapists work in a variety of settings, often in conjunction with other health care professionals such as physiotherapists and chiropractors. Those who have never had a massage can expect to fill out a health history form on their first visit to determine the best type of massage treatment they should receive. Therapy options are discussed, and a clinical impression is formed by the therapist. "I tell you specifically what I'm going to do and how I'm going to do it," Candolini says, noting clients are welcomed to take part in each step of their consultation. "Massage therapy is different from traditional medicine in that it's a team approach," she adds. Massage for relaxation takes about an hour; those that are treatment-oriented span 30 minutes or longer. Stone massage, employing the use of warmed smooth stones, is a new treatment Candolini offers which takes about 90 minutes. Clients have the option of undressing to their level of comfort and it should be noted that only the area being treated is left exposed.
